Adam Cohen and John Robert Wood are composing the music for the upcoming Psych: The Movie. The movie continues to the story of the USA hit show, which the composers scored from 2006 to 2014, and stars James Roday, Dule Hill, Corbin Bernsen, Kirsten Nelson, Maggie Lawson, Kurt Fuller who reprise their characters from the series. French singer/songwriter and composer Emilie Simon has recently composed the original music for the upcoming crime comedy Going Places. The film is written and directed by John Turturro who also stars in the movie alongside Miou-Miou, Gérard Depardieu, Patrick Dewaere, Bobby Cannavale, Audrey Tautou and Susan Sarandon. Varese Sarabande has announced a soundtrack album for the Netflix original series Gypsy. The album features selections from the show’s original music composed by Emmy Award winner Jeff Beal (House of Cards, Monk, Pollock, Rome, Appaloosa, An Inconvenient Sequel). Jeff Russo has been hired to score the upcoming sci-fi drama Star Trek: Discovery. We Are Dark Angels (aka Deantoni Parks & Nicci Kasper) are reteaming with director Paul Schrader on the upcoming drama First Reformed. The film is written and directed by Schrader (Taxi Driver, Raging Bull, Affliction) and stars Ethan Hawke, Amanda Seyfried, Michael Gaston and Cedric the Entertainer. Big Machine Records will release a new soundtrack album for the CMT original series Nashville. The album features more songs from the show’s fifth season performed by cast members including Hayden Panettiere, Charles Esten, Clare Bowen, Sam Palladio, Jonathan Jackson, Chris Carmack and Lennon & Maisy, as well as Rhiannon Giddens.
